Do you have a heart to serve families in the inner city? As part of our team, you will experience the joy of
witnessing true life transformation as we engage with moms and children in special ways to foster a culture
of family, belonging, and growth at our Joy House property. Joy House is our safe home for women and
children recovering from domestic violence, addiction, and other unstable situations. Key components of
the program include individual and group therapy, case management with goal planning and resource
navigation, mentoring and spiritual support, and community engagement activities.

In this position, creating an environment where the children feel safe, valued, and nurtured in our program
and with their parents is at the heart of this role. You will provide a safe and enriching childcare experience
during our weekly group activities as well as during times when moms are meeting with staff and
counselors, and you will help parents achieve healthy routines, habits, and individualized parenting goals
that help their children thrive and develop.

RESPONSIBILITIES:
Your team approach, organizational skills, and caring presence will be greatly valued in these two different
but overlapping roles:

Child Care Coordinator: As a child care coordinator you will provide meaningful child care experiences and
ensure we have sufficient childcare staff to lead the children in safe “purposeful play” while their moms
participate in group counseling and other healing activities.

● Plan and provide nurturing activities and structure during childcare
● Recruit childcare providers in collaboration with counseling directors
● Train, schedule and maintain weekly communication with childcare providers
● Communicate with moms regarding any issues that arise during child care
● Coordinate the cleaning and organization of play therapy rooms/toys following each group therapy
night

Parenting Coach: As a parenting coach you will work with our moms to achieve parenting goals, providing
coaching, education and support to build healthier family systems.

● Meet with new residents to assess parenting needs, strengths, and gaps.
● Meet weekly with new residents to help them establish healthy and safe parenting practices,
bedtime routines, nutrition, etc. Assist parents with school or childcare enrollment.
● Provide ongoing parenting education, support and resources individually and in group formats
● Work closely with program and clinical staff, keeping the team informed of resident needs and
progress, and to coordinate care.
● Record HIPAA compliant case notes in a timely manner for Medicaid billing. Maintain confidentiality
and proper storage of resident records.
